Noun [edit]
dog and pony show (plural dog and pony shows)
- Originally, a small, traveling circus featuring animals as entertainment.
- (idiomatic) Any presentation or display that is overly contrived or intricate.
- They put on a whole dog and pony show for the investors, but I'm not sure they convinced anyone.
